Re: $$Excel-Macros$$ How to protect cells or formulas in excel sheets

2012-02-08 Thread Sam Mathai Chacko
select all the cells, right click, format cell, protection tab, uncheck the locked status Now select only those cells that need to be protected, right click, format cell, protection tab, now check the locked status Finally, protect the sheet. now those cells cannot be editted. Sam Mathai Chacko
